Why convert AVIF to JPG?
AVIF is a modern image format that delivers outstanding compression, but compatibility is still its weakest spot. Plenty of desktop applications, older photo editors, content management systems, email clients, and office suites simply refuse to open an .avif file. JPG, on the other hand, has been the universal image format for over three decades โ every device, browser, and piece of software made in the last 30 years can read it.
Converting AVIF to JPG makes your images instantly shareable. If you are preparing photos for a marketplace listing, attaching images to a job application, uploading artwork to a platform that only accepts JPG, or sending pictures to a client who cannot open AVIF, this tool solves the problem in seconds. JPG files also embed cleanly into documents, spreadsheets, and PDFs without worrying about rendering support.
The trade-off is simple to understand: AVIF offers smaller files at the same visual quality, while JPG offers universal support. When you need reach rather than byte-level efficiency, JPG is the pragmatic choice โ and with the quality slider on this page you stay in full control over how much compression is applied.
How this AVIF to JPG converter works
Unlike most online converters, this tool does not send your images to a server. The entire conversion pipeline runs inside your own browser using standard web APIs: your file is decoded locally with the browser's built-in AVIF decoder, redrawn onto an HTML canvas, and re-encoded as a JPG โ all in memory, on your device. Nothing is uploaded, stored, or logged anywhere.

The quality slider (50โ100%) controls the JPG compression level. Lower values produce smaller files with slightly more visible compression artifacts; higher values keep the image closer to the source at the cost of size. Adjust the slider, hit "Reconvert all", and compare the results until the balance is right for your use case. Because transparent areas cannot exist in JPG, any transparency in the source AVIF is flattened onto a white background during conversion.

โธWhy did my file get bigger after converting to JPG?
AVIF compresses far more efficiently than JPG, so a converted JPG is often larger than the source AVIF. This is normal and expected. Use the quality slider to lower the JPG quality (for example 70โ80%) to shrink the output, and compare the sizes shown next to each file until you find the right balance.
